body {
	margin: 10 10;
	padding: 0 0;
	font-family: Arial, sans-serif;	
	/*background-color: #fc9;*/
	background-color: #d3f986;	
}

h2, ul {
	margin: 0 0;
	/*padding: 0 0;*/
}

h2 {
	margin: 0 0 10px 0;
	color: #f60;
	text-align: center;
}

a {
	margin: 0 0 10px 0;
	color: #cc6600;
}


#container {
	width: 900px;
	margin: 40px auto;
	padding: 0 0;
	text-align: left;
	/*background-image: url("block2-971.png");
	background-repeat: repeat-y;
	background-position: top;
	background-color: #fc9;*/
}

#header {
	color: black;
	width: 900px;
	height: 298px;
	/*background-color: #ccffff;*/
	margin: 0 0;
	padding: 0 0;
	clear:both;
	background-image:url("/im/head2.png");
	
}

#header2, #header3, #header4 {
	/*background-image: url("grad1-726.png");
	background-repeat: repeat-x;
	background-position: bottom;*/
}

/*
#header3 {
	background-color: #FFCC99;
	background-image: url("block2-971.png");
	background-repeat: no-repeat;
	background-position: bottom;
}
*/

#header2, #header3, #header4, #center, #footer2 {
	width:700px;
	margin: 20px 100px;
}

#header2, #header3, #header4 {
	color: black;
	/*background-color: #ffffcc;*/
	border: 10px solid #003366;
	border-radius: 20px;
}

#header2 div,#header3 div, #header4 div {
	padding: 10px;
	
}

#center {
	color: #000000;
	/*background-color: #cccc66;*/
	padding: 20px 0;
	clear:both;
	text-align: center;
		
}

#footer2 {
	padding: 10px 0;
	text-align: center;
}

#footer2-text {
	/*position: relative;
	top: 33px;*/
}

.big{
	font-size:110%;
	font-family: Arial, sans-serif;	
}

#orange1, #orange2 {
	width:500px;
	margin: 20px 200px;
	color: #FFFFFF;
	font-size: 130%;
	font-weight: bold;
	background-color: #003366;
	/*border: 5px solid #ff6600;*/
	border-radius: 20px;
	padding: 5px;
}

#orange1 div, #orange2 div {
	padding: 10px;
	text-align: center;
}

.input {
	border: 1px solid #C3C3C3;
	border-radius: 5px;
	height: 35px;
	width: 400px;
	margin: 0 50px 10px 50px;
	padding: 0 10px 0 35px;
	font-size: 16px;
	background-repeat: no-repeat;
	background-position: 10px 50%;
}

.input-name {
	background-image: url("i-name.png");
}

.input-tel {
	background-image: url("i-phone.png");
}

.input-email {
	background-image: url("i-email.png");
}

.butsub {
	color: #ffffff;
	border: 5px solid #FFFFFF;
	border-radius: 10px;
	height: 45px;
	width: 400px;
	margin: 0 50px 10px 50px;
	padding: 0 10px 0 35px;
	font-size: 24px;
	text-align: center;
	background-color: #ff6600;
	cursor: pointer;

}

.block {
	border: 5px solid #C3C3C3;
	border-radius: 20px;
}

.block-orange {
	border: 5px solid #C3C3C3;
	border-radius: 20px;
}

/* Стили таймера обратного отсчета */

#counter{
	width: 440px;
	/*height: 100px;*/
	margin: 0 auto;
	/*background-color: #fedc83;*/
	/*padding: 10px 10px;*/
	text-align: center;
	clear: both;
}

#counter div{
	padding: 0;
}

#hou_l, #hou_r, #min_l, #min_r, #sec_l, #sec_r {
	/*width: 30px;
	height: 50px;*/
	background-color: #CCCCCC;
	color: #003366;
	border: 3px solid #841327;
	border-radius: 5px;
	font-weight: bold;
	font-size: 300%;
	text-align: center;
	margin: 1px;
}

#sec_l, #sec_r {
	color: #ff6600;
}

.time {
	margin: 5px 5px 0 5px;
	padding: 0px;
	color: #CCCCCC;
	font-size: 50%;
}

/* конец стилей таймера */

.atten {
	color: #ff6600;
	font-size: 200%;
}

.red {
	color: #FF0000;
}

li {
	list-style-image: url("arrow.png");
	margin-left: 10px;
}
